Many have been asking us on when the wind storm will end. The good news is that for most regions the worst is behind us - this is except for the Kingston and Prince Edward County area which are just seeing the winds pick up. Damaging wind gusts occasionally reaching 85-100km/h inland and 100-120km/h along the shorelines will continue for several more hours throughout Southern Ontario. We’ll begin to see the winds ease around midnight for most areas. Although strong winds wil...l linger into Monday morning ranging from 60-80km/h (areas along the shoreline may still see a few 90km/h gusts). It will finally end by sunrise tomorrow morning. INCREDIBLE Video of What Appears to Be a Tornado From Thornbury, Ontario During Friday’s Storm: Video of what appears to be a tornado, filmed by Kim H.G. from Thornbury as it moved northeast over Georgian Bay on Friday, Oct 23, 2020. In our option, this appears to be a tornado based on the rotating wall cloud above, the trailing rear-inflow jet or ghost train, the strong rotation evident on radar, and the fact that #Thornbury residents have reported significant damage from ...this storm. Also, if you turn up the volume, there’s quite the howl. This is simply our opinion and thankfully, the NTP and Environment Canada are currently investigating the damage and we’ll let you know what the results of their survey are ASAP. 12:47 PM - Thurs, Oct 1, 2020: EF1 Tornado confirmed from yesterday storm in the Strabane area of Hamilton. We hope everyone stayed safe! The NTP tweeted: The @westernuNTP storm survey team confirms that a brief tornado caused a narrow path of damage in the Strabane area of Hamilton, ON at 4:30 PM yesterday. Outbuilding destroyed, barn roof shifted/damaged, trees snapped, truck overturned. Max wind of 150 km/h, rated EF1. #ONstorm... - Adam Original tweet link: https://twitter.com/westernuntp/status/1311707815040421890
